## Building Access — Spares Room (Hullbrook Annex)

Contractors: the spare hardware room is down the east corridor on the ground floor, third door on the left. Sign in at the front desk first and grab a visitor lanyard. Anything you take out, jot it in the blue logbook — yes, even the little stuff. The door self-locks, so don't wedge it. To get in, punch in the code below.

staff pass of hagug-taguf = bdg-HJ-9

## Dark Mode — Limits & Quotas (Glimholt Admin)

Quick note for release: dark-mode theming in the Glimholt admin dashboard is gated by per-tenant quota on custom palettes, and token refreshes are rate-limited so theme flips don't hammer the config service. Exceeding limits falls back to the default dark palette, no errors surfaced. Current caps are below.

constants for yaduf-fahag:
BUDGETS = {
    "kelix": 528,
    "briwyn": 734,
}

### Known Issue: Websocket Reconnect Loop

Plugins built against the Quillsock SDK prior to 3.1 may enter a tight reconnect loop when the Bramble relay rotates certificates. The client treats the TLS handshake failure as a transient network error and retries without backoff. Upgrade to 3.1 or implement exponential backoff manually. A detailed write-up with affected versions and sample backoff code is posted here.

runbook for kawep-fafop: https://superset.torvalabs.internal/pages/settings/merge_requests/dash/display/job/build/704842e21f458ec3d29fd628

To the Executive Team, copying Department Heads.

Project Amberline, our internal tooling migration, is now running six weeks behind the original schedule. The delay stems from underestimated data-cleansing effort and a late dependency on the Corrivane platform upgrade. We have rebaselined delivery to mid-quarter, added two engineers, and introduced weekly checkpoint reviews. Downstream teams have been notified and interim workarounds documented. The confidential planning context for this decision follows directly below.

board note of kadug-tawig: Only 5 of the 100 pilot accounts renewed Oliath, so a churn review is set for April 15.